I have not kept a food diary so thought it would be interesting to write down what I remember about what I ate yesterday, a typical day for me.
An apple and a banana when I woke
About an hour later 2 ounces of rolled oats with hot water. Very filling.
Ate some some raw carrot later. That full feeling did not last.
During the day I munched through about 6 ounces of fresh crunchy raw carrot, 6 ounces of delicious raw broccoli and about 8 ounces of raw cabbage. Some at main meals and some as snacks during the day.
Before going to work ate 9 ounces of grilled fish.
I cooked up a pound of kangaroo mince for lunch and evening meal. Kangaroo is a game meat and has almost no fat, so I cook it with a teaspoon of olive oil. It is Au$7 per kilogram in Australia.
For supper I had some more delicious grilled fish
Maybe I do not have as much carbohydrate as I need however I do feel great.
